9 and I would have the women dress becomingly, with modesty and self-control, not with plaited hair or gold or pearls or costly clothes, 10 but—as befits women making a claim to godliness—with the ornament of good works. 11 A woman should quietly learn from others with entire submissiveness. 12 I do not permit a woman to teach, nor have authority over a man, but she must remain silent. 13 For Adam was formed first, and then Eve; 14 and Adam was not deceived, but his wife was thoroughly deceived, and so became involved in transgression. 15 Yet a woman will be brought safely through childbirth if she and her husband continue to live in faith and love and growing holiness, with habitual self-restraint.
